Location: Remote — US, Canada, and the EU (Open to applicants located in the US, Canada and the EU)

Fueled is a leading digital strategy, design, and engineering agency. We are a 300+ person team that has designed and built hundreds of digital products and experiences for brands like Google, Apple, The New York Times, ESPN, Victoria’s Secret, MGM Resorts, Albertsons, and CLEAR.

As the Director of AI Product & Solutions at Fueled, you will be a pivotal, hybrid leader responsible for architecting, building, launching, and driving the commercial success of our new market-facing AI services and product framework.

You will focus on designing and delivering commercially viable, client-facing AI service offerings that are positioned for revenue growth and long-term market relevance.

Working closely with managing partners, engineering, sales, and marketing, you will rapidly define and implement our AI service offering, win customers, and inform our strategy through hands-on delivery and direct market feedback. Through Discovery, Implementation, and Stakeholder feedback, you will create a healthy, breathing life cycle that refines our AI services and informs our AI product strategy.

Intentionally remote and globally distributed across six continents, our team thrives in a culture that values flexibility, creativity, and cutting-edge technology. Together, we’re shaping the future of digital experiences.

What you will do: 
  • Bootstrap, Architect, and Code Solutions: You will act as a hands-on technical builder, especially in the early stages. You will actively write code, architect the core infrastructure, personally build initial POCs, and ensure the delivery of scalable AI frameworks before scaling the team.
  • Drive product strategy and commercial success. You will own the product vision and drive rapid execution on the roadmap to achieve early commercial wins and scalable market fit. You will set and achieve KPIs for go-to-market adoption, revenue, and delivery excellence, consistently reporting metrics to leadership.
  • Build and Mentor a Multidisciplinary Team: You will assemble and lead a cross-functional strike team spanning engineering, product, and GTM/solution delivery, fostering a culture of rapid execution and commercial focus.
  • Enable sales and craft compelling assets. You will partner directly with sales and marketing to craft compelling demos, ROI documentation, and technical case studies.
  • Champion and evangelize AI innovation. You will evangelize the product at industry events, keynotes, conferences, and customer briefings. You will stay current with AI, ML, and LLM advancements, actively evaluating direct integration or partnership opportunities.
What you will achieve:
  • Week 1: You will hit the ground running, integrating with our managing partners, engineering, and sales teams to align on the core vision and begin hands-on technical exploration of the new AI product framework.
  • First Month: You will define the initial service offerings/product roadmap, begin writing the foundational code and architecture for our first AI offerings, and start personally developing early POCs and pitching assets.
  • Month 6: You will have successfully coded, validated, and launched an externally-facing AI service offering to solve client needs. You will be actively driving commercial growth and transitioning into the phase of hiring and building a team around this success.
  • Team Impact: You will have successfully laid the technical groundwork from scratch and begun assembling a high-performing cross-functional team, fostering a culture of technical excellence and seamless delivery.
  • Career Growth: By taking deep accountability for the product's execution and commercial success, you will directly benefit from its revenue growth and capitalize on significant commercial upside.
About you: 
  • You are an engineer at your core and a technical expert. You are not just a "thinker" or a delegator; you thrive on building the foundation yourself. You possess strong, hands-on software engineering, data, and system design skills. You have deep practical expertise in coding AI, ML, data products, or technical solution architecture. You are equally comfortable in an IDE as you are in a boardroom presentation.
  • You are a Technical Product Leader: You have 5+ years of experience in product/engineering leadership within SaaS, AI, or platform environments. You have a practical track record of bootstrapping raw technology vision into revenue-generating reality.
  • You are a commercial driver. You have a practical track record of converting new technology vision into client-facing, revenue-generating products. You are highly motivated by commercial upside and overall success, not just base compensation.
  • You have an entrepreneurial mindset. You possess a "player/coach" attitude and a relentless focus on team and organizational success.
  • You are an exceptional communicator and evangelist. You have a strong external-facing presence with the ability to command a room at conferences, keynotes, and client briefings. You have experience authoring sales collateral, product documentation, and technical training.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
